Newsroom Ready: Canada wants Russia sanctions to pay for Ukraine rebuild
Foreign Affairs Minister Mélanie Joly says a proposed law will allow Canada to seize the frozen assets of Russian oligarchs after they've been sanctioned. The government bill would require consultation with a neutral court before money could be distributed to Ukraine war victims to rebuild their country.
